北方城市污水再生处理工艺出水中青鳉鱼胚胎毒性变化研究

摘    要:为了考察城市污水再生处理系统进水的生态安全性,采用青鳉鱼胚胎暴露的试验方法对北方两个重要城市(北京和天津)的7个城市污水再生处理系统的进水进行了研究.结果表明,7个再生水处理系统的进水对青鳉鱼的早期发育都表现出不同程度的不利影响,其中,X、B、D 3个再生水处理系统的进水毒性最大,青鳉鱼胚胎的总致死率均达到100%.J...

关 键 词:再生水源水  青鳉鱼胚胎  污水再生利用  臭氧
